Creamed Coconut is a solid white block of coconut meat. It looks like a block of white shortening or lard. It is usually sold on store shelves, not in the chillers.
It’s made from just coconut. It’s not sweetened; the sweetness you taste will be the natural sweetness.
This is sometimes confusingly called “Coconut Cream”, which is actually quite different.
Cooking Tips
Chop into chunks before using, then you can stir directly into sauces, or, you can rehydrate with hot water. You can also grate it.
Substitutes
Same amount of desiccated coconut.

Equivalents
1 tablespoon = 15 g = .5 oz
½ cup = 120 g = 4 oz
1 cup = 240 g = 8 oz
Storage Hints
Store in a cool dark place until opened. After opening, store in a sealed container to keep it from drying out. Store at room temperature.
